Alleged cop killer granted bail

By Odette Ismail
14 September 2006


A senior police officer who tried committing suicide after allegedly killing his children was granted R5000 bail yesterday.

According to Independent Online superintendent Marius van de Westhuizen aged 44 was granted bail due to prison authorities not giving him special food and medical attention. Blue Downs Magistrate Gerald Hattingh said that it was important that medical treatment and food be given to Van de Westhuizen.


The police officer shot dead his son and two daughters and turned the gun on himself, but Van der Westhuizen survived the ordeal.

The prosecutor said in court that there would be community outrage should Van de Westhuizen be given bail. Bail conditions entail that he moves to family in Uitenhage and not return to Cape Town except for medical reasons and for court proceedings.
